Job Description The Planner I on the Master Scheduling team develops the IMS (Integrated Master Schedule) of new shipbuilding projects with Primavera P6. The Planner supports the Planning Lead to update the weekly and monthly IMS including progress, logical link, and actual/forecast dates. Performs analysis, and highlights the major issues identified through the maintenance process. The Planner also responsible for creating and maintaining the IFS WBS structure and L3 activities to support the Detail Planning team to assign SOs, and needs to communicate with other core teams of Planning & Scheduling and Production Control proactively to solve any IMS and IFS relevant issues. What You’ll Do Utilizing Primavera P6 to develop and maintain the Contractual IMS and L4 Operational Schedule for Program Management Office (PMO) to support adherence to schedule, forecasting and to provide data/management information for decision making purposes. Develop and maintain the L3 budgets in IMS, generate the bottoms‑up resource profiles to coordinate with Resource Planning to provide the program resource profile, and to coordinate with Program Control to support the EVM. To support the Lead planner for Baseline and Rebaseline process of Build IMS, including the development of Industrial Subs scopes and Commissioning. To develop and maintain the L4 IMS to support Program Control and Operations with credible scheduling and analysis. Develop and maintain the IFS Sub‑project (WBS) and L3 to let Detail Planning assign SOs. Prepare and distribute weekly and monthly project status reports. To support the project Lead Planner and Supervisor to provide planning and scheduling analysis and forecasting to senior leadership to develop management information that will provide the basis for future actions and decision making about the program. To implement the approved PMBCR into IMS and IFS. What You’ll Bring Up to 2 years’ planning/scheduling experience in a large manufacturing environment, preferably in the shipbuilding industry. A bachelor’s degree in Engineering or Business, preferable in Industrial Engineering. PMP and PMI‑SP will be treated as assets. Knowledge of shipbuilding operations with a detailed understanding of the relationship between procurement, design, production, and test operations is an asset. Knowledge and experience of managing schedule through Primavera P6 and MSP is recommended but not mandatory. Experience using an ERP system (preferable IFS) in a large manufacturing environment. Knowledge of EVMS principles and their application in monitoring, reporting, and controlling work activities. Strong problem‑solving skills, analytical abilities, and interpersonal skills. Strong customer service focus. Excellent communication skills both written and verbal. Strong organizational skills. Excellent computer skills including Word/Excel/PowerPoint. Demonstrated ability to multi‑task, prioritize and problem solve. Good judgment and reasoning skills. Ability to work with limited direction and to function as a key team member.
